Jackson Falls

Jackson Falls

If you’re searching for a beautiful place to hike with your dog in Jackson, head to Jackson Falls. This famous natural site welcomes dogs on-leash, and it has a short trail you can hike on with your dog. At the end of the trail, you’ll reach Jackson Falls. Here, you can go for a swim in the pool at the base of the falls. Bring water and doggy bags, and have a furrific time here! If you’re hungry after your walk, head to Wildcat Inn & Tavern. This restaurant welcomes dogs in their lovely outdoor garden, and they serve delicious seafood dishes, burgers, steaks, and more.

Harts Location

Harts Location

Crawford Notch State Park is another pawesome place to spend the day hiking with your dog. Located 20 miles from Jackson, this 5,775-acre park welcomes dogs on-leash. If you want to hike to a beautiful 100-foot high waterfall, try the short and scenic Ripley Falls Trail. Or, if you want to go on a longer cliffside hike, check out the Webster Cliff Trail. You can also stroll around a pond on the Pond Loop Trail, or you can hike along a river on the Saco River Trail. No matter which trail you choose, you and your dog are sure to have fun here!

North Conway

North Conway

When you’re in North Conway, you won’t want to miss Schouler Park. This park is about 8.5 miles from Jackson, and it allows dogs on-leash. While you’re here, you and your dog can stroll through the park’s scenic manicured garden, and you can also go for runs together on the park’s huge open field. Bring doggy bags and water, and have fun at this park. If you want to get your dog a special treat after the park, head to Four Your Paws Only. This local pet boutique sells freshly baked dog treats, and they also have lots of dog toys. Your dog will pawsitively love shopping here!

Observatory Way

Observatory Way

Located five miles from Jackson, Trails in the Wood is a unique place to take your dog for an on-leash walk. One of the most popular trails in the park is the Storybook Trail. As you go along this 0.5-mile forest trail, you’ll pass signs that tell a classic story. If you’d like to go on a slightly longer hike, try the Winnie’s Wandering Trail, which takes you past the Saco River. Or, you can hop on the Sugar Shack Trail, which takes you by a shack used to make maple syrup. You and your dog will both have fun at this furrific park!

West Side Road

West Side Road

This Bartlett neighborhood is home to Diana’s Baths, which is the pawfect place to hike with your dog if you're looking to sniff out some more natural wonders! Located about 9.5 miles from Jackson, this 1.3-mile out-and-back trail takes you through a peaceful forest. At the end of the trail, you’ll reach Diana’s Baths themselves. This natural site includes a series of pools and small cascading waterfalls — the perfect place to go for a swim with your dog after your hike. Bring doggy bags and water for you and your dog, and have a pawesome time exploring this fascinating scenic area!
